Show Facts Are Given Concerning County Bonding A Duchesne County ordinance ordin-ance .dated April 7, 1953, further fur-ther authorizes the county to issue 160, 1,000 bonds, with interest in-terest at 2 5-8 per centum per annum, payable semi-annually on the 1st day of May and November, No-vember, each year, commencing Nov. 1, 1953. Sale of bonds were to Bos-worth. Bos-worth. Sullivan & C.n nf Tten'- ver. Funds received from sale of ' these bonds are to be applied ' solely to defray the costs of erecting and furnishing a county coun-ty courthouse. Thirteen of the $1,000 bonds mature annually from 1954 through 1961. From 1962 and through the final maturity date of 1965, 14 of the $1,000 bonds mature. |
